LFS-6.4 6.14. GCC-4.3.2 make -k check时所有程序自动关闭
时间:2009-02-09
来源:互联网
make -k check时,firefox , file browser,终端都自动关闭,没有登出,也没有重启。
后再次chroot
在gcc-build下make install
type -a gcc 发现在/usr/bin下安装了gcc
那个用于检验的dummy.c 可以编译运行。
后面用于查看配置的grep 语句,除了
grep 'SEARCH.*/usr/lib' dummy.log |sed 's|; |\n|g'
);
这一项有毛病,其它正常。 毛病是:
SEARCH_DIR("/usr--enable-shared/i686-pc-linux-gnu/lib")
SEARCH_DIR("/usr--enable-shared/lib")
SEARCH_DIR("/usr/local/lib")
SEARCH_DIR("/lib")
SEARCH_DIR("/usr/lib");
这是什么问题,可以继续吗?
第一次发帖,问得不好请指正,谢谢!
作者: justified 发布时间: 2009-02-09
作者: youbest 发布时间: 2009-02-09
我将gcc 的源目录和build目录 及根目录下的错误产生的目录 usr--enable-shared都删了
重新解压,一步步的安装,到make也还是没有问题,可是在做make -k check 的时候,到一定时间鼠标什么的都不动了,以前在第五章也有,但过会儿就好了,可是在这里,会关掉所有程序,就好像刚进桌面系统一样。
作者: justified 发布时间: 2009-02-09
我卡在这边3礼拜了
作者: shinjiyano 发布时间: 2009-02-09
重新进入LFS环境后,运行了一下这个命令:../gcc-4.3.2/contrib/test_summary
以下是结果
cat <<'EOF' |
LAST_UPDATED: Obtained from SVN: tags/gcc_4_3_2_release revision 139673
Native configuration is i686-pc-linux-gnu
=== gcc tests ===
Running target unix
Compiler version: gcc gcc
Platform: i686-pc-linux-gnu
configure flags: --prefix=/usr --libexecdir=/usr/lib --enable-shared --enable-threads=posix --enable-__cxa_atexit --enable-clocale=gnu --enable-languages=c,c++ --disable-bootstrap
EOF
Mail -s "Results for gcc gcc testsuite on i686-pc-linux-gnu" [email protected] &&
mv /sources/gcc-build/./gcc/testsuite/gcc/gcc.sum /sources/gcc-build/./gcc/testsuite/gcc/gcc.sum.sent &&
mv /sources/gcc-build/./gcc/testsuite/gcc/gcc.log /sources/gcc-build/./gcc/testsuite/gcc/gcc.log.sent &&
true
然后又运行了一下:make check
输出为:
make[1]: Entering directory `/sources/gcc-build'
make[2]: Entering directory `/sources/gcc-build/fixincludes'
autogen -T ../../gcc-4.3.2/fixincludes/check.tpl ../../gcc-4.3.2/fixincludes/inclhack.def
make[2]: autogen: Command not found
make[2]: *** [check] Error 127
make[2]: Leaving directory `/sources/gcc-build/fixincludes'
make[1]: *** [check-fixincludes] Error 2
make[1]: Leaving directory `/sources/gcc-build'
make: *** [do-check] Error 2
作者: justified 发布时间: 2009-02-10
SEARCH_DIR("/usr--enable-shared/i686-pc-linux-gnu/lib")
SEARCH_DIR("/usr--enable-shared/lib")
SEARCH_DIR("/usr/local/lib")
SEARCH_DIR("/lib")
SEARCH_DIR("/usr/lib");
这些所有命令我都是剪贴的啊。这个怎么办?谢谢
作者: justified 发布时间: 2009-02-10
作者: justified 发布时间: 2009-02-10
作者: youbest 发布时间: 2009-02-10
作者: justified 发布时间: 2009-02-11
作者: trublemaker 发布时间: 2009-02-11
热门阅读
-
office 2019专业增强版最新2021版激活秘钥/序列号/激活码推荐 附激活工具
阅读:74
-
如何安装mysql8.0
阅读:31
-
Word快速设置标题样式步骤详解
阅读:28
-
20+道必知必会的Vue面试题(附答案解析)
阅读:37
-
HTML如何制作表单
阅读:22
-
百词斩可以改天数吗?当然可以,4个步骤轻松修改天数!
阅读:31
-
ET文件格式和XLS格式文件之间如何转化?
阅读:24
-
react和vue的区别及优缺点是什么
阅读:121
-
支付宝人脸识别如何关闭?
阅读:21
-
腾讯微云怎么修改照片或视频备份路径?
阅读:28